The NVIDIA RTX PRO 6000 Blackwell Server Edition sets a new benchmark for protein structure AI, optimized for ISVs in drug discovery, agtech, and beyond. OpenFold2 inference runs up to 4.8× faster than L40S, with MSA-GPU steps ~2× faster, shrinking cloud bills per structure. Its 96 GB GDDR7 and 1.6 TB/s bandwidth remove GPU-memory bottlenecks, letting you fold larger complexes, batch alignments, and densify tenants per card without sacrificing QoS. RTX PRO Blackwell’s hardware TEE and remote attestation satisfy pharma security reviews without custom engineering.
